  • CPSC presents Walgreens with award for medication disposal program

    SAN DIEGO — The California Product Stewardship Council this week presented Walgreens with the 2017 Infinity Arrow Award for Service and Take Back in recognition of the company’s Safe Medication Disposal program. The disposal program, launched last year, is the first ongoing national effort of its kind by a retailer to combat the national drug abuse crisis, the company said.

  • Top-spending consumers spend more

    The average household spends $3,400 on packaged goods, but the average grocery banner only captures as much as 20% of that, according to a recent IRI report. “With the overall market not growing, retailers and manufacturers need to find new sources of growth by capturing a bigger piece of the existing pie,” wrote Web Fletcher, principal at IRI Shopper Analytics and lead author of IRI’s “Delivering Growth Through High-Value Customers” research, which was published in July.

  • Kroger promotes flu shots and giving back through One Shot, One Meal initiative

    CINCINNATI — Kroger on Thursday announced its second annual health and wellness campaign, One Shot, One Meal, in partnership with The Little Clinic and Feeding America. From Aug. 17 through April 1, 2018, Kroger will donate one meal through the Feeding America network of food banks for every flu shot administered at all Kroger family of pharmacies and The Little Clinic locations.
